免费Python学习资源:推荐优质网站助力编程学习
python练题网站?
推荐一些免费学习Python的网站1Python@Coursera
本课程是为从未接触过编程的人准备的。
您所需要的只是初级数学。
2.IntrotoComputerScience@Udacity
Udacity提供了一个很棒的免费课程,向您介绍Python编程,并了解有关搜索引擎以及如何编写自己的小型网络爬虫的知识。
。
3.Pythonspot
Pythonspot是一本综合指南,分为许多不同类型的知识部分。
首先,您将获得初学者资源来开始学习Python,然后您将继续前进。
继续下去,您可以了解更多有关使用Python进行Web开发等的信息。
参与Python编程挑战赛的8个网站
1.PythonChallenge
尽管这个网站的页面设计并不美观——看看里面的谜题设计得非常好。
那里有33个Python测验,您需要一定的基础才能通过这些级别。
在这个过程中,它可能会让你发疯,也可能会让你自闭。
下图是本网站的第一级标题(不包括0级)。
人们在提问之前应该仔细思考!
2.CodingBat
免费在线编程网站,在你可以专注于编码,可以选择Java和Python,可以在短时间内完成很多挑战。
作者希望人们更多地关注“编程大问题”,更深入地关注学习编程的过程。
.,而不是把所有的精力都花在一些小的逻辑问题上,比如列表操作和循环。
3.Checkio
这个网站是一个真正的升级游戏。
问题分布在地图上。
提交答案后,您可以获得足够的积分。
完成游戏。
解锁下一个岛屿的编程问题。
通过挑战后,你还可以看到其他人的计划。
4.Edabit
在这个网站上,您还可以练习多种不同的编程语言并选择难度级别。
5.Pyschools
在这个网站上,你可以练习基本的Python语法知识,包括变量和数据类型、函数、类和对象等。
6.CodeWars
快来接受编程挑战吧!在Kata挑战中,你不仅可以练习Python,还可以练习许多其他可以提高排名的编程语言。
这个网站的难度有点高。
难度有8个等级,从简单到困难8kyu~1kyu。
根据评论,有些人对8kyu感到困惑。
7.HackerRank
该网站提供的挑战练习侧重于数学、算法和人工智能。
当然,你也可以直接练习Python。
,还可以讨论List排名。
8.CodingGame
在玩游戏的同时,你可以提高你的编程技能。
这个站点还可以选择多种语言,通过输入代码来消灭敌人。
真实游戏就像玩游戏一样。
关于参加Python编程挑战赛的8个网站,小编在这里跟大家分享一下。
如果你对Python编程非常感兴趣,希望这篇文章能够对你有所帮助。
如果你想了解更多Python编程技巧和资料,可以点击本页其他文章进行学习。
以上是小编分享的8个站点参加Python编程挑战赛的相关内容。
更多信息可以关注GlobalIvy分享更多关于python的未知问题。
Nasou
Github、leetcode、牛客网、测试楼、和静社区等站点。
Leetcode是一个专业的问答网站,题目数量较多。
你可以使用Python等语言来解答问题,并得到相应的参考答案,包括来自行业的真实面试题。
公司。
牛客网和leetcode类似。
这也是一个用于面试和测试脚本编写的问题写作网站。
包含腾讯、字节跳动、阿里巴巴等各大公司的真实面试题。
适合有该领域需求的学生。
测试构建与leetcode和牛客网不同。
这是现实生活中的编码项目的练习网站。
它提供了包括Python在内的许多不同的编程语言实践项目,包括Python入门、Djangoweb编程、Pandas数据分析。
、自动化运维...适合需要实践项目的同学。
1.Python项目有数以百万计,其中包括许多优秀的Python二次学习资源。
2.leetcode:这是一个专业的写题网站,有大量的Python二级题。
3.Niuke.com:类似于leetcode,这也是一个针对面试和笔试场景的二级Python测试网站。
5个适合学习Python基础知识的网站
1个Python官方网站
教程最权威的Python指南。
2.Python初学者教程
基础入门教程以及一些简单的高级教程。
3.廖雪峰老师的Python教程
廖雪峰老师的教程相当不错。
这是从基础到更深入的高级指南,最后还提供了实用指导。
。
4.Python中文学习大本营
这是Flask的完整资料合集。
如果需要,您可以找到
大多数您想要的教程。
。
5.github
希望对正在大学学习Python课程的同学或者刚刚接触Python的同学有所帮助。
想自己动手写网络爬虫,但是不会python,可以么?
网络爬虫只是按照一定规则自动获取互联网数据的一种方式。
不仅仅限于Python,其他编程语言如Java、Php、Node等都可以实现。
与Python相比,开发工具包就很少,下面我简单介绍一下。
我们来看看Python爬虫的学习过程。
有兴趣的朋友可以尝试一下:
01
Python基础
这个主要是针对不了解的朋友。
有任何Python编程基础,首先学习Python爬虫的基础就是掌握常用的Python语法,包括变量、类、字典、列表、函数、类、文件处理、正则表达式等。
网上教程很多,直接搜索就可以找到,包括初学者教程、MOOC、网易云课堂等,三四天就学会了,非常容易上手,是个好老师:
02
爬虫简介
掌握了Python的基础知识后,就可以开始使用爬虫了,初学者可以使用urllib、requests、bs4、lxml等基础库爬虫简单易学,易于掌握,而且正规,方自带了非常详细的入门教程,非常适合初学者爬取一些流行的网页或者网站,可以说非常简单,只需要请求即可。
先数据,再分析:
03
爬虫框架
对爬虫基础知识了解很差一段时间后,就可以学习爬虫框架了,最常见的是免费开源的Python爬虫库和via平台,在业界非常流行,并且可以通过添加少量代码进行高度定制。
启动爬虫程序,对比Requests、Requests4等核心库,可以大大提高开发效率,避免重复发明轮子,建议你学习一下,你很快就会爱上这个框架:
现在分享一下三个方面,如果你是刚开始学习Python爬虫的话,建议多看多练,主要是为了积累经验,后期成熟。
了解了这些之后,就可以将pandas与matplotlib结合起来,做一些简单的处理和数据可视化了。
网上也有教程和相关资料,介绍的很详细,有兴趣的话可以搜索一下。
我希望如此以上分享的内容对您有用,欢迎您评论留言补充。
如何一步一步学习到网络爬虫技术?
作为一个初学者,我认为你可能想解决工作中的一个现实问题,或者你只是想学习爬虫技术并获得额外的技能。其实我刚开始学习Python爬虫的时候也是这样。
我的老板给我分配了一项没人知道如何爬行的任务,所以我必须自己努力学习。
所以我可以用思维导图来为你阐明你应该做什么。
我没有背景但我想学习网络爬虫:路径1:我不想编码,Excel/Octopus。
使用这些工具的好处是可以快速上手,但只能抓取一些简单的网站。
一旦网站有了限制,这些方法就只是一个玩具。
所以如果你想测试一些数据,就玩这些玩具吧。
方法二:我可以学习编码,但是很难吗?让我以我的经验告诉你,找到一个好老师比过度思考和给自己设定限制要好得多。
编码并不难学,这就是为什么市场上有这么多快速编码教程的原因。
这就是为什么我的一些同学一年后转专业并加入谷歌的原因。
以下是您的学习路径的描述:学习基本的Python代码:如果您没有编程背景,可能需要1-2周,每天3小时。
假设您有基本的编程技能(包括VBA),1小时。
了解爬虫原理:5分钟。
为什么它如此重要?我认为学习一些东西就像建造一座大楼。
首先找到大框架,然后从基础开始。
很多时候我们在学习中,在没有了解大框架之前,只是在网上看离散的教学,或者按照网上的教学来学习每一章,很容易学芝麻丢了瓜。
我的自学在这个问题上已经偏离了很多轨道。
应用爬行原理创建一个简单的爬虫:30分钟。
让我们首先深入了解该站点:向URL发送请求,然后该URL将返回整个站点的数据。
同样的事情:您在浏览器中输入URL,按Enter键,然后您就会看到网站的整个页面。
然后彻底分析网站:从整个网站的数据中提取出你想要的数据。
类似:你在浏览器上查看整个网站页面,但你想找到产品的价格,而价格就是你想要的数据。
再次学习如何存储数据:存储很简单,保存数据即可。
一旦你学会了这一点,你就可以出去对其他人说,我知道如何爬取Python,我想没有人会质疑你。
那么您需要多长时间才能完成本系列的学习呢?如果您有编程基础知识,那么1周就足够了。
那么你是想成为一只爬行动物和一个玩具来好玩,还是想掌握一种类型现实的武器。
我想你可以自己衡量一下。
python自学网站免费(菜鸟教程自学网)
有哪些推荐的Python学习网站?1.Python.org
Python官方网站。
您可以在这里下载、使用和学习Python。
官方文档自然是最权威的学习资料。
只要你有足够的英语能力,学习并不难。
2.Python教程
这是一个Python教程以及代表它的一系列中文Python教程。
考虑到有些人的英语水平可能会成为阅读Python官方文档的障碍,所以中文教程也是有必要的。
与官方文档相比,这套教程更适合初学者,帮助他们更好地搭建系统。
3.StackOverflow
英文网站程序员的日常工作有50%是从Google复制代码,剩下的50%是从这个网站复制代码。
4.Django
所有其他常用框架的文档。
针对不同的学习方向,有各种框架如tensorflow、Flask、Tornado、Requests、Scrapy等。
5.CSDN
韩国有很多博客网站,包括CSDN,还有51CTO、开源中国、博客园等。
学习Python比较好的网站
学习Python通常可以在一些程序网站或者一些视频网站上进行,但是什么样的可以在频道。
现在有免费课程可以学习,也有付费课程可以学习。
但是,这并不一定意味着付费学习的质量比免费学习更好。
就学习程序的开发而言,主要取决于人的理解和思考。
现在你已经准备好学习Python了,你需要知己知彼!Python是一门非常值得学习的入门语言!学习Python的过程相比其他语言也可以从安装包开始!当然,程序员的教育不应仅限于一两种编程语言。
你需要更多地了解相关的技术知识,甚至是为了求职的目的。
如今,Python已经成为一种非常主流的编程语言。
它自然、易读、易写,而且非常实用,因此拥有广泛的公众基础,被誉为“宇宙中最好的编程语言”,受到数百万程序员的热切追捧。
推荐免费学习网站
1.PythonCodeExamples:
在这里你可以搜索你想学习的代码示例,并使用示例进行模仿。
学习。
2.Python中文学习大本营:
这里有完整的Flask资料合集。
如果您需要,您几乎可以在这里找到您想要的任何教程。
3.1Python3ModuleoftheWeek:
3.2PythonModuleoftheWeek:
Python3ModuleoftheWeek系列文章在每篇文章中介绍了Python标准库的使用。
4.欢迎来到Pythonforyouandme:
主要为初学者介绍Python语法、项目经验等。
这是一个网站。
5.CheckiOisacodegamecoders:
它实际上看起来像一个游戏界面。
这是一个游戏!这就像学习编程,然后用它来创建一个关卡游戏,然后补充代码以满足游戏的要求。
这是一个非常有趣的网站。
6.Reddit:
Reddit有很多Python的链接,很多程序员都会在这里交流。
如果您有任何疑问,您可以在那里询问他们。
你可能会得到一个很好的答案。
7.W3CschoolPython微课:
哪里可以学习Python?其实,有很多。
这里简单介绍几个适合初学者的Python网站。
菜鸟教程
一个与语言开发相关的免费编程学习网站。
。
资料非常多,章节详细合理,知识点全面,包括通用Python、Java等。
它也非常适合,因为它提供了不需要本地操作环境的在线实验室环境。
初学者学习简介:
MOOC.com
这是一个非常好的编程学习网站。
所有材料均以多种语言的视频格式在线提供。
是的,既有基础的入门教程,也有高级的深入项目。
对于想要开始编程或者提升编程体验的人来说是一个非常好的选择。
实验室建设
这也是一个不错的编程学习网站,包含了多种开发语言。
所有项目示例都简单易学且有趣。
它带有一个实验执行环境(Linux)。
对于那些想提高编程水平或经验的人来说是一个非常好的选择:
网易云课堂
编程开发(包括Python)是一个在线学习网站,有很多信息和很多方面。
课程结构合理,项目实例丰富,介绍简单。
内容全面,由点到面、层层深入讲解,非常适合初学者自学和提高。
Python官网在线教程
Python官方网站还附带了中文版,非常详细的基础入门教程,涵盖基本数据类型、控制语句、函数、类、模块、异常处理、输入输出。
ETC。
提供了非常详细的说明和示例来帮助初学者入门,而且专业、可靠、非常好。
这里有5个很好的说明:Python学习网站非常适合初学者入门。
当然其他Python学习网站也很不错,比如Python中文开发者社区、廖雪峰Python教程等。
希望以上分享对您有所帮助。
请添加评论和留言。
1.Python@Coursera
本课程是为没有编程经验的人设计的。
您所需要的只是小学水平的数学。
2.IntrotoComputerScience@Udacity
Udacity有一个很棒的免费课程,它将向您介绍Python编程,并教您如何编写自己的小型网络爬虫,以及许多有关搜索引擎的内容。
。
3.Pythonspot
Pythonspot是一个综合教程,分为不同类别的知识部分。
首先,我们提供初学者资源来帮助您开始学习Python。
继续了解有关使用Python进行Web开发等的更多信息。
Dane,一个Python学习网站【教育】很棒。
该机构不仅拥有丰富的教学经验,也拥有丰富的Python项目实践经验。
您将从模拟的Python项目开始,然后继续依赖真实的Python业务项目进行实践练习。
。
戴恩线上线下双模式教育平台为学生提供24小时学习课程,为学生提供优质的就业服务,并定期举办双选会和知名企业招聘会,为学生提供更多的就业机会。
【丹恩教育】的优势如下。
1.【丹恩教育】所有Python老师都有多年行业经验,分析趋势。
设计行业的现实是教授针对市场需求的设计课程,让学生能够学到真实的Python知识。
在学习过程中,学术老师将在学生毕业后全程陪伴学生。
我们保证学生就业。
2.课程以行业需求为导向,提供实操性、行业级项目培训,无缝对接企业级项目。
如果您有兴趣,点击这里免费学习
如果您想了解更多关于Python的知识,我们建议联系【丹恩教育】。
作为中国IT教育领先品牌,戴恩的每一位员工都以“帮助每一个学生实现梦想”为己任。
正是由于丹麦人的坚韧和辛勤工作,我们才成功地提供了如此多的合格人才。
为广大学子提供了更多IT行业的高薪机会,为我国IT行业的发展做出了重大贡献。
大奈IT教育学院限时出售试用名额。